#4e2271 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4e2271 is composed of 30.6% red, 13.3%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31% cyan, 69.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 273.4 degrees, a saturation of 53.7% and a lightness of 28.8%. #4e2271 color hex could be obtained by blending #9c44e2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

Shades and Tints of #4e2271

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050207 is the darkest color, while #faf7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e2271

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4a444f is the less saturated color, while #520093 is the most saturated one.
